  • What Are the Core Teachings of Islam?

    The core teachings of Islam are built on the concept of total submission to the will of Allah. At the heart of the faith are the “Five Pillars of Islam,” which act as the mandatory framework for a Muslim’s life. These teachings emphasize monotheism, daily discipline, and the pursuit of righteousness through a system of religious laws and works. From a Christian perspective, while these pillars show a deep commitment to God, they represent a path to salvation based on human effort rather than the free gift of grace.

  • What Does Islam Teach About Jesus and the Bible?

    If you’re looking for what Islam teaches about Jesus and the Bible, you’ll find a mix of high respect and significant disagreement. Islam teaches that Jesus, known as Isa, was a major prophet born of a virgin and a miracle-worker sent by God. However, Islam explicitly denies that Jesus is the Son of God or that he died on the cross for sins. While Muslims view the Bible as originally divine, they believe its current form is corrupted and has been replaced by the Quran.

  • What Is Replacement Theology?

    Replacement theology, also known as supersessionism, is the theological view that the Christian church has replaced the nation of Israel in God’s plan. According to this perspective, the New Covenant established through Jesus Christ makes the Old Covenant with the Jewish people obsolete. Essentially, it teaches that the promises, blessings, and spiritual identity once reserved for Israel have been transferred to the church because of Israel’s rejection of Jesus as the Messiah.

  • What Is Covenant Theology?

    Covenant theology is a framework for understanding the Bible that sees God’s relationship with humanity as a series of formal agreements, or “covenants.” Rather than seeing the Bible as a collection of disconnected stories, this perspective views the entire biblical narrative—from Adam in the Garden to the return of Christ—as a single, unified plan of redemption. At its heart, covenant theology emphasizes that God is a promise-keeper who has always intended to save a people for himself through the work of Jesus Christ.

  • What Is Christian Zionism?

    Christian Zionism is a belief system and movement among some Christians, primarily Evangelicals, who support the right of the Jewish people to return to their ancestral homeland and the modern State of Israel. This support is rooted in a literal interpretation of the Bible, specifically the belief that God’s covenant with Abraham regarding the land is eternal and unconditional. For many Christian Zionists, the establishment of Israel in 1948 is seen as a direct fulfillment of biblical prophecy and a key prerequisite for the Second Coming of Jesus Christ.

  • Unpacking Dispensationalism

    Dispensationalism is the theological system that stands as the primary alternative to covenant theology. It teaches that God has worked through different “dispensations”—or distinct periods of time—throughout history, each with its own specific rules and responsibilities for humanity. While covenant theology emphasizes a single, unified plan for one people of God, dispensationalism emphasizes that God has two distinct plans: one for the nation of Israel and one for the church.
